The
Process At
a high level, the process consists of playing the analog (VHS, Hi-8, etc.) tape through the VCR or analog camcorder, converting
it to digital format through the digital capture device, and then storing the digital formatted video file on the computer.
This file can optionally be edited using video editing software (such as Windows Movie Maker on the PC or iMovie on the Mac)
and then burned onto a DVD for playing in a DVD player.
Make the Connections First, determine the video and audio inputs on your video capture
device. A good device should have a composite and S-Video input as well as an Left/Right RCA audio input.
Next examine
your VCR or analog camcorder for the outputs it supports. If you have an S-Video connection on both this device and the video
capture device, you should use that video connection as it produces the best quality. Assuming S-Video, connect an S-Video
cable between the two devices. Connect the white and red RCA audio jacks from the video capture device to the VCR or camcorder's
audio output.
If you don't have S-Video on one end, you must use the composite (yellow RCA) connection. For this connection,
use a three plug white/red/yellow RCA accessory cable available at any electronics store. Follow the color scheme (white/red/yellow)
to make the connection between the two devices in this case.
Now, make the connection from the video capture device
to the computer. Usually this is a USB connection. Find an open USB port on your computer and make the connection. Make sure
that your computer has a USB 2.0 connection. Otherwise, it will be too slow and may not work.
Perform the Conversion 1. Turn on the computer and the VCR.
If using a camcorder instead of a VCR, turn it on by putting it in 'play or vtr' mode.
2. Start the video editing software
on the computer if it already is not started.
3. The video editing software should recognize the video device that
is connected to it. If not, recheck your connections and ensure all devices are turned on properly as described.
4.
Check your resolution for the video capture. Make sure that you have enough space on your computer for the length of the tape.
Usually the software will give you hints about how much disc space video will take up. If not, experiment first with different
resolutions before editing a whole video.
5. Check your format settings for the video capture. When capturing the video,
the file(s) created will be in a specific video format which varies based on the software being used. Make sure that the format
used can be burned onto a DVD in a format your DVD player can support (usually the default setting for editing software).
6.
Rewind the VHS tape (or analog camcorder tape) to the appropriate place where you want to begin capturing your video.
7.
Hit the play button on the VCR and the record button on the video editing software simultaneously.
8. The video should
appear on your computer screen and you should have sound with the video too.
9. You are now capturing the video on
the computer. Some software also plays the sound while capturing, but others do not so don't be alarmed if there is no sound
coming out.
10. Let the tape run through to the end of the video, then stop recording. The software should sense the
end of the tape autmatically so you don't need to wait around for the tape to end if you don't want to. You might also want
to try and capture 10 second clips initially just to get the hang of how your software works.
The video editing software
will vary in how it splits up the captured video into 'clips'. Some software will find the breaks automatically and turn them
into separate clips that can be edited easier. If this is not available automatically, you may want to create your own clips
as you find natural breaking points in the video tape.
Edit the Video Now that your clips are in the editing software, you can create a
custom video to burn onto a DVD. All software has different features for creating the video, so you will have to read the
user's manual or just experiment while creating the video.
In the simplest case, if you don't want to edit the video
at all by adding pictures, music, etc., just drag all of the video clips in sequence to the 'filmstrip' portion of the software
(usually located near the bottom of the window).
If you want to add pictures and music, all you have to do is to drag
MP3s or JPGs to the same film strip area. You may have to import them into the software first, but that is usually fairly
straightforward. You can also add in DVD chapters if your software supports it.
When complete, play the video in the
software to see how it look. If you are satisfied with the results, go ahead and burn the DVD.
Burn the DVD The final step in the process is to burn the movie onto
a DVD for play in your DVD player.
Insert a blank DVD into the DVD burner. Most computer recorders purchased in the
last couple of years will record both DVD -R and +R formats, but individual models may vary. If using a diffent DVD player
for playback, be sure it supports the format of the recordable media by looking in your DVD player user manual.
1.
Start the DVD burning software. This may be the same as the video editing software or may be a completely different program.
For instance, on the Mac, iMovie is used to create the video, and iDVD, which can be launched from iMovie, is used to burn
the DVD.
2. If the DVD is intended to be compatible with other players, it will need to be recorded in a specific manner.
Whatever DVD recording software used should have a setting to accomplish this. Blank discs in the -R/-RW formats will need
to be finalized before they will play in other players.
3. Select the 'burn' button, to begin burning the DVD. The
time required to burn a DVD varies widely based on several factors including how fast your DVD burner writes to DVD, the speed
of your computer, and the size of the video itself.
4. When the burn is complete, the DVD should eject.
The
DVD is now ready to be played in your DVD player. Enjoy!
